#66e4c4 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#66e4c4 is composed of 40% red, 89.4% green and 76.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 55.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 14%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 164.8 degrees, a saturation of 70% and a lightness of 64.7%. #66e4c4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ccffff with #00c989. Closest websafe color is: #66cccc.

#66e4c4 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#66e4c4 has RGB values of R:102, G:228, B:196 and CMYK values of C:0.55, M:0, Y:0.14,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 6743236.
